Q: Is 300,780,564 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 300,780,564 is a composite number.

Why is 300,780,564 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 300,780,564 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 12 14 19 21 28 38 42 57 76 84 114 133 228 266 399 532 798 1,596 188,459 376,918 565,377 753,836 1,130,754 1,319,213 2,261,508 2,638,426 3,580,721 3,957,639 5,276,852 7,161,442 7,915,278 10,742,163 14,322,884 15,830,556 21,484,326 25,065,047 42,968,652 50,130,094 75,195,141 100,260,188 150,390,282 and 300,780,564, with no remainder.

Since 300,780,564 cannot be divided by just 1 and 300,780,564, it is a composite number.
